Chicken in White Wine Thai Style

Step-by-Step Guide

Step 1 Image

Step 1

Cut the chicken into pieces, with two different types of meat per serving: white and dark.

Step 2 Image

Step 2

Pour in the wine and add the onion, celery, leek (only the white part), grated ginger, finely chopped garlic, bay leaf, lemongrass, and black peppercorns.

Step 3 Image

Step 3

Add a teaspoon of curry, season with salt, and mix well. Refrigerate overnight.

Step 4 Image

Step 4

When you're ready to cook, take the chicken out of the refrigerator, pour it into a pot along with all the marinade, and place it over heat. Bring it to a boil, then reduce the heat and simmer on low for one and a half hours. If the marinade reduces too much, add a bit of water or chicken broth.

Step 5 Image

Step 5

Add chopped basil and cilantro leaves, and serve the chicken with plain rice.
